Picture 3 vats. One vat has x liters of 18% acid. The second vat has y liters of 45% acid. The third vat is empty, but will contain 12 liters of the new mixture.
Build two equations. One equation is based on how many liters of the 18% solution is combined with the number of liters of the 45% solution to get 12 liters of the new mixture.
The second equation is simply the amount of acid in the 18% solution plus the amount of acid in the 45% solution equals the amount of acit in the 36% solution. Hint: The amount of acid in the 18% solution is 0.18x.
